Management Commentary During the recently released first-quarter 2026 earnings call, nVent’s leadership highlighted the company’s ability to deliver strong earnings per share of $1.09, citing disciplined cost management and favorable product mix as key drivers. Executives noted that demand remained resilient across several end markets, particularly in data infrastructure and industrial electrification, which continue to benefit from secular trends such as digitization and the buildout of electrical grids. The team emphasized that operational initiatives, including supply chain efficiency improvements and pricing actions, helped offset ongoing input cost pressures. Management also pointed to continued investment in innovation, with new product launches in thermal management and enclosures supporting customer needs for energy efficiency and reliability. While acknowledging headwinds from foreign exchange and certain regional softness, the leadership expressed confidence in the company’s diversified business model and its ability to navigate a dynamic operating environment. They reiterated a focus on generating sustainable cash flow and returning value to shareholders through capital allocation priorities. While acknowledging near-term macroeconomic uncertainties, the company expects its end-market demand to remain stable, supported by secular trends in electrification, data infrastructure, and industrial automation. leadership anticipates that organic revenue growth could moderate from the prior year’s pace but still sustain a positive trajectory, driven by a robust backlog and ongoing project wins in the data center vertical. The company noted that it is closely monitoring supply chain dynamics and input cost pressures, but believes its pricing actions and productivity initiatives may help protect margins through the coming quarters. For the full year, management indicated that it expects adjusted EPS to grow relative to 2025, though the rate of improvement might be tempered by foreign exchange headwinds and a mixed industrial environment. nVent’s guidance implicitly assumes a gradual recovery in non-residential construction markets in the second half of 2026, with particular strength seen in North American data center spending. Investors should note that the company’s outlook remains subject to changes in global trade policy, customer inventory levels, and the pace of project starts. The market’s reaction to nVent’s Q1 2026 earnings release has been measured, with shares experiencing modest volatility in the sessions following the announcement. The reported EPS of $1.09 came in above consensus expectations, and while the company did not disclose specific revenue figures—or that data was not available—investors appear to have focused on the bottom-line strength. Early trading saw a slight uptick as the earnings beat was digested, but the move was tempered by uncertainty around top-line trends and broader macroeconomic headwinds affecting electrical infrastructure spending. Analyst commentary has been cautiously optimistic. Several firms have noted that the EPS outperformance could signal effective cost management and operational resilience, even amid a potentially slower demand environment. However, no new price targets or upgrades have been issued in the immediate aftermath, as the lack of revenue detail leaves questions about growth momentum. The stock’s relative strength index has moved into the mid-50s, suggesting a neutral posture after the release, while trading volume remained near normal levels. Longer-term positioning will likely depend on management’s forward guidance and clarity on revenue drivers in the next reporting cycle.
